Fire destroys holiday home at Norr Amsberg in Borlänge

A holiday home at Norr Amsberg in Borlänge was completely destroyed by fire on Easter Saturday. Rescue services were alerted just after 3:30 pm and could not save the building. No one was injured.

Rescue services were alerted to the scene around 3:30 pm on Saturday following reports of a fire in the holiday home at Norr Amsberg in Borlänge. Upon arrival, the house was fully engulfed.

"The house cannot be saved, it is totally damaged," said the duty officer at the rescue service. Personnel worked to prevent the fire from spreading to the surroundings.

Two ambulances and police were dispatched to the site, but the ambulances later left without any patients. At 5:30 pm, one rescue unit remained on site.

It remains unclear whether the fire will be classified as a crime.
